Леший Posted October 11, 2010 Report Share Posted October 11, 2010 <span class="rating"> <b></b> </span> $(".rating").click(function(e){ }).mouseover(function(e){ var origWidth = $(e.currentTarget).children("b").css("width"); $(e.currentTarget).mousemove(function(e2){ $(e2.currentTarget).children("b").css("width", (Math.round((e2.layerX-2)/10.5)*10.5+1)+"px"); }).mouseout(function(e2){ $(e2.currentTarget).children("b").css("width", origWidth+"px"); }); }); Palielinot <b> width, tas pabrauc zem peles, rezultātā spanam nostrādā mouseout. Kā no ta izvairīties? Quote Link to comment Share on other sites More sharing options...
0 marrtins Posted October 11, 2010 Report Share Posted October 11, 2010 mouseleave? Quote Link to comment Share on other sites More sharing options...
0 Леший Posted October 11, 2010 Author Report Share Posted October 11, 2010 Paldies, bet tagad tāda pati problēma ar mouseover. Bet varbūt to atrisināšu, atslēdzot mouseover uz laiku no over līdz leave. Quote Link to comment Share on other sites More sharing options...
0 marrtins Posted October 11, 2010 Report Share Posted October 11, 2010 mouseenter? Quote Link to comment Share on other sites More sharing options...
0 Леший Posted October 11, 2010 Author Report Share Posted October 11, 2010 (edited) Nē, mouseenter nepalīdz. EDIT: $(e2.currentTarget).children("b").css("width", origWidth+"px"); Aizvācu +"px" - viss strādā ;) Edited October 11, 2010 by Леший Quote Link to comment Share on other sites More sharing options...
Question
Леший
Palielinot <b> width, tas pabrauc zem peles, rezultātā spanam nostrādā mouseout. Kā no ta izvairīties?
Link to comment
Share on other sites
4 answers to this question
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.